We also changed our name from Great Guys Group to Bringing Hope Home (BHH) this past year.

The name change directly reflects the work we are doing in the community to “bring hope home” to local families battling cancer.  Along with the name change, we also launched a beautiful new website, thanks to the talented Justin and Travis at JTwo Films’ Projects That Matter.

It was amazing to see the local community come together over the last year and to get involved in helping our families on a record-breaking level:

[list style=”orb” color=”orange”]

  •  Our school initiative raised over $25,000.00 thanks to the wonderful faculty and students at Malvern Prep, Haverford School, Methacton High School, Great Valley High School, Penn Crest High School and Springton Lake Middle School.
  • We continued our partnerships with over 25 Greater Philadelphia Area Hospitals and cancer centers and created a consultation room at AI Dupont Hospital in Delaware.
  • We sponsored two Great Vibes Wellness Days, which offered a free day of health and wellness services at our partner hospitals.
  • The Philadelphia Eagles presented us with the Community Quarterback Award which came with a $50,000 check!  Go Eagles!

This past year was also the most successful yet for our events and fundraising efforts:

[list style=”orb” color=”orange”]

  •  Over 400 runners STOMPED cancer with us at the 3rd Annual West Chester STOMPS Cancer 5K & Fun Run
  • Our Summer-Golf-A-Thon For Hope was a hole in one! Golfers played as many holes as they could in one day to raise over $23,000 for our BHH families.
  •  The 1st Annual Ella Bella Fashion Show at the Valley Forge Resort and Casino raised over $15,000.
  • The Annual Great Guys Dinner raised over $192,000
  •  Our Hope for 100 Challenge goal was to raise $150,000 in 100 days—we not only achieved that, but surpassed it!  Thanks to supporters and donors like you, we were able to raise over $175,000 between September 1st and December 31st 2012
  • The BHH Holiday Gift and Gift Card Drive provided and delivered hope in the form of Christmas gifts to almost 60 families battling cancer.  One of our most outstanding volunteers?  Eagles Defensive Tackle, Cullen Jenkins!
